A new Aviation Business Journal article explores the FAA’s Consistency & Standardization Initiative (CSI), a program designed to help stakeholders resolve concerns about inconsistent or incorrect regulatory interpretations.

CSI gives pilots, operators, and aviation organizations a formal process to request review of FAA decisions and aims to promote more uniform application of aviation safety regulations across the agency. The process also sets timelines for review and response, helping to improve accountability and reduce delays.

For aviation businesses navigating compliance across multiple FAA offices, the article offers useful context on how CSI works and why it matters.
